  6. I've lost count of how many times I've said this so I decided to make a little graphic in paint to illustrate my point. CFL'S PUT 80% OF THE LIGHT OFF OF THEIR SIDES. The way you have them right now, you're not getting the most out of your light.

    [​IMG]

    Do you see how most of your light is escaping? Ideally, you want your lights perpendicular to your plants, but since you seem to have some trouble getting them that way, I would switch your lights around so they are hanging over the plants like a tent.

  8. Wassup Man, look around at other CFL grows and get a "Y" socket. You can still use the "plug-in" socket your using now, just screw in a "Y" socket, most hardware stores, Walmart, Homedepot sell them for like $1.50. The 2 bulbs would screw into the top 2 points of the letter Y and the bottom point screws into your plug-in socket. You can check out my thread or most other CFL grows to see what Im talking about.
